AI Visibility for SaaS and Plugins: When Does ChatGPT Recommend You?

Measure whether AI mentions, recommends, suggests, or invokes your SaaS product for real buyer jobs without collapsing different evidence into one score.

A SaaS company does not need another article explaining that ChatGPT can use apps.

It needs to know whether a buyer can describe a real job and encounter its product.

When a revenue operations lead asks for a tool to clean CRM duplicates, does the answer mention your platform? When a security-conscious enterprise buyer asks for an analytics product with SSO and data residency controls, are you recommended or excluded? When a connected capability is available, does ChatGPT merely name it, suggest connecting it, or actually use it?

Those are different commercial outcomes. They require different Questions, eligibility rules, evidence, and owners.

Short answer: Measure SaaS AI visibility from the buyer's job backward. Freeze a Question set, competitor cohort, channel, market, and account-state matrix. Then report ordinary brand mentions, explicit recommendations, suggested connections, actual invocations, and Plugin Directory discoverability as five separate evidence lanes. Do not turn them into one visibility score, and do not count a plan, permission, region, or connection failure as proof that the brand was ignored.

This guide provides a SaaS-specific Question framework, measurement contract, evidence schema, competitor workflow, and correction loop for doing that work.

The Commercial Question Is "Does AI Think Of Us For This Job?"

Most SaaS discovery happens before a buyer knows every vendor name. The buyer starts with a job:

  • Consolidate customer feedback from several channels.
  • Create sales collateral from an approved content library.
  • Find anomalous cloud spend before month-end.
  • Replace a spreadsheet-based onboarding process.
  • Analyze support tickets without exposing sensitive data.
  • Connect a CRM workflow to messaging and project systems.

A category-level mention tells you whether the brand is known. A job-level recommendation tells you whether the answer associates the brand with a particular need. A connection suggestion or invocation moves closer to product use. The measurement program should preserve that progression instead of labeling every event "AI visibility."

Brand teams should therefore ask:

  • Which buyer jobs produce our first appearance?
  • Which roles and company sizes change the shortlist?
  • Which integration, security, budget, or migration constraints exclude us?
  • Which competitors appear when we are absent?
  • Does the answer describe our fit accurately?
  • Is the evidence a text recommendation, a visible plugin suggestion, or a completed action?

These questions produce a backlog that marketing, product, partnerships, developer relations, security, and sales enablement can actually use.

Use Current OpenAI Terminology

OpenAI's terminology changed in 2026. Its current Plugins in ChatGPT and Codex documentation says that, as of July 9, 2026, the App Directory migrated to the Plugin Directory. A plugin can package skills, apps, and app templates. Apps remain the integrations that connect ChatGPT or Codex to external systems, data, and actions.

The distinction matters:

  • A company can be mentioned as a normal SaaS vendor without having an app.
  • An app can be included inside a plugin listing.
  • A visible listing does not prove that every user can install or invoke every included capability.
  • A connected app does not prove that ChatGPT will select it for every relevant request.

OpenAI's original apps in ChatGPT announcement says users can call an available app by name and that ChatGPT can also suggest an app when it is relevant to a conversation. That establishes contextual suggestion as an observable product behavior. It does not disclose a triggering formula, a guaranteed placement, or an impression-share report.

Use "Plugin Directory" for the current discovery surface and "app" for an integration that reaches external data or actions. Date historical "App Directory" evidence rather than silently renaming it.

Keep Five Evidence Lanes Separate

The following labels form an analyst's coding framework. They are not official OpenAI performance metrics.

Evidence LaneObservable EventBusiness QuestionDo Not Infer
Ordinary mentionThe answer names the brand or governed product aliasDoes AI associate us with this category or job?Endorsement, listing availability, or product use
Explicit recommendationThe answer affirmatively proposes the product for the stated needAre we entering the buyer's shortlist?A guaranteed ranking, connection, or conversion
Suggested connectionThe interface surfaces the relevant plugin or app and offers a selection or connection pathDoes the conversation create an opportunity to enable our capability?Successful authentication or invocation
Actual invocationThe app-backed capability runs and returns inspectable output or action evidenceCan an eligible user complete the job through the product?Universal availability or preference
Plugin Directory discoverabilityThe governed listing is found through a declared directory browse or search procedureCan an eligible user find the packaged capability intentionally?Contextual recommendation or invocation

An answer can satisfy more than one lane, but one event cannot substitute for another.

For example, "Tools such as Northstar and Beacon can analyze support tickets" is an ordinary mention for both brands. "Choose Northstar if you need EU data residency" is an explicit conditional recommendation. A Northstar plugin card with a Connect action is suggested-connection evidence. A completed analysis returned from Northstar is invocation evidence. Finding Northstar through the Plugin Directory is directory evidence.

Preserve the exact supporting sentence, visible interface state, or execution result. A binary code without the evidence is difficult to audit.

Separate Public Answers From Private Product State

Public answer monitoring and app execution are not the same experiment.

A public or clean answer baseline asks whether AI names and recommends a SaaS product from information available in the measured answer environment. A plugin test may depend on a logged-in account, eligible plan, supported surface, workspace policy, role, region, app enablement, OAuth connection, action controls, and permissions in the underlying SaaS system.

OpenAI's current Apps in ChatGPT documentation says that app capabilities can depend on plan, workspace, role, surface, and region. Its plugin guidance adds that an app-backed capability requires the underlying app to be enabled and that ChatGPT access does not override source-system permissions.

Create named state profiles before testing:

State ProfileAppropriate ObservationInappropriate Conclusion
Public answer baselineMention, recommendation, framing, displayed sourcesWhether a private app can connect
Eligible account, app not connectedVisible suggestion, selection path, connection offerWhether authentication will succeed
Eligible account, app connectedAvailability and actual invocation under declared permissionsAvailability to other roles or regions
Managed workspace, enabled roleRole-specific listing, connection, and invocationAvailability across the whole customer organization
Managed workspace, disabled rolePolicy or access block with reasonBrand absence or weak public visibility
Unsupported plan, surface, or regionEligibility resultProduct quality or recommendation failure

Do not pool these profiles. If ten public answers omit your brand and five managed-workspace attempts are blocked by policy, the report should show two outcomes. It should not call all fifteen "non-visible."

Build The Question Set From Buyer Jobs

Start with the buyer's desired outcome, not your homepage headline and not the word "plugin."

The AI search query set guide provides the general governance model. For vertical SaaS, annotate every Question across seven dimensions:

DimensionWhat To VaryExample
Job to be doneThe outcome the buyer needs"Find repeated product complaints across support tickets"
RoleThe person responsible for the job"for a customer success operations lead"
Company sizeOperating scale and complexity"for a 40-person startup" or "for a global enterprise"
IntegrationSystems the product must work with"using Salesforce, Slack, and Snowflake"
SecurityMaterial governance requirement"with SSO, audit logs, and EU data controls"
BudgetDeclared commercial constraint"under $500 per month" or "with usage-based pricing"
Switching constraintWhat must be replaced or migrated"without rebuilding our existing workflows"

Do not put every dimension into every Question. That creates unnatural prompts and makes diagnosis difficult. Use a stable base job, then add one or two constraints per variant.

Start With Unbranded Discovery Questions

Unbranded Questions reveal whether the product enters consideration before the buyer supplies its name:

  • "What tools can turn customer interviews into a prioritized product feedback report?"
  • "Which SaaS products help RevOps teams find duplicate and incomplete CRM records?"
  • "What software can generate sales presentations from an approved brand library?"
  • "Which support analytics tools are suitable for a small team with limited engineering resources?"
  • "What is a secure way to summarize internal research without copying files into a public chatbot?"

These should drive the headline result. They are more commercially meaningful than asking whether the answer knows your brand.

Add Role And Company-Size Variants

The same category can produce different shortlists for a solo operator and a regulated enterprise.

Examples:

  • "Best customer feedback tool for a product manager at an early-stage SaaS company."
  • "What analytics software can a global enterprise govern across several business units?"
  • "Which automation tool is realistic for a two-person operations team?"

Record the role and size facet as structured fields. Otherwise you will know that one Question changed but not which buyer constraint explains the pattern.

Add Integration And Security Constraints

Integration and security Questions test whether public evidence supports the decision:

  • "Which workflow automation tools connect to HubSpot and Microsoft Teams?"
  • "Which project tools offer SSO, audit logs, and role-based access control?"
  • "What AI writing tools publish clear data retention and training policies?"

Only include a requirement that materially changes vendor fit. Verify every resulting product claim against current public documentation before turning it into sales copy.

Add Budget And Switching Questions

Price and migration constraints expose a different part of the shortlist:

  • "Best reporting tool for a small agency with a $300 monthly software budget."
  • "What is a practical alternative to our spreadsheet onboarding tracker?"
  • "Which tools can replace a legacy survey platform without losing historical exports?"
  • "How can we move from manual competitor monitoring to a repeatable workflow?"

Do not assume that inclusion means the quoted price or migration description is correct. Code recommendation and claim accuracy separately.

Add Branded And Comparison Controls

Branded controls diagnose product understanding:

  • "What does Northstar Analytics do?"
  • "Does Northstar Analytics support SSO?"
  • "Northstar Analytics versus Beacon for a 100-person SaaS company."
  • "Alternatives to Northstar Analytics for teams using Microsoft 365."

Keep these out of the unbranded discovery rate. A brand supplied in the Question is expected to appear and would inflate a general visibility result.

Freeze A Competitor Cohort Before The Baseline

Choose a cohort that reflects how buyers solve the same job:

  • Direct category competitors.
  • A category leader that shapes buyer expectations.
  • A specialist for a key role or industry.
  • A low-cost or self-service alternative.
  • A substitute such as a spreadsheet, agency, internal build, or broad suite.

Define canonical names, product names, prior names, parent companies, and domains for every cohort member. Freeze the list before collecting results. Adding a competitor after reading the answers changes the denominator and makes the baseline difficult to reproduce.

Use the same cohort for each matched Question and Run. Code one binary appearance per brand per answer, even when the product name repeats. Do not force every answer to have one winner. A useful response may recommend several products for different constraints. Preserve those conditions because they reveal the position each vendor occupies.

Write A Measurement Contract

The base unit for public answer monitoring is:

Question × answer surface × matched Run

For connection and invocation tests, add the state profile:

Question × answer surface × state profile × matched Run

The contract should declare:

  • Exact Question text and intent class.
  • Brand and competitor aliases.
  • Channel and product surface.
  • Market, language, and device.
  • Logged-in or public condition.
  • Plan and workspace type when relevant.
  • Role and plugin installation policy when relevant.
  • App enabled, connected, and authenticated state.
  • Underlying source-system permissions.
  • Search, retrieval, or tool mode when exposed.
  • Run window and retry policy.
  • Completion and eligibility rules.
  • Coding definitions and reviewer.

If the interface, directory structure, capability package, or availability policy changes, note a contract break. Do not quietly compare the new state with an old baseline as if the instrument were unchanged.

Establish A Baseline With Repeated Runs

One answer is an observation, not a trend.

Run the frozen core Question set repeatedly under matched conditions. Use enough repeated Runs to see whether an outcome recurs, while reporting the exact number rather than calling an arbitrary count statistically conclusive. Keep campaign and exploratory Questions outside the core baseline.

For each period, report:

  • Attempted units.
  • Completed eligible answers.
  • Failed, refused, blocked, and ineligible units.
  • Mention and recommendation outcomes.
  • Suggestion, connection, and invocation eligibility.
  • Directory checks by declared profile.
  • Changes to product, content, listing, or account state.

Calculate Separate Rates With Separate Denominators

Use a small dashboard of explicit rates.

MetricNumeratorDenominator
Public mention coverageCompleted eligible public answers naming the brandCompleted eligible public answers
Explicit recommendation coverageCompleted eligible public answers affirmatively recommending the brandCompleted eligible public answers
Competitive recommendation shareBinary target recommendationsBinary recommendations for every brand in the frozen cohort
Suggested-connection observation rateEligible attempts showing a governed suggestion or connection pathEligible attempts in the same state profile
Invocation success rateEligible invocation attempts returning the declared success evidenceEligible invocation attempts
Directory discovery rateDeclared directory procedures that find the governed listingEligible directory procedures under the same profile

Show N/A when no eligible denominator exists. Do not convert it to zero.

Never average these six rates into one "SaaS AI visibility score." A company could have strong public recommendations but no app, excellent directory discovery but weak public category association, or reliable invocation limited to one permitted workspace role. The separate lanes tell the team what to fix.

Preserve Evidence That Another Reviewer Can Audit

For every observation, store enough context to reproduce the classification:

FieldEvidence To Preserve
Observation IDStable identifier linking Question, profile, and Run
Buyer intentJob, role, size, integration, security, budget, and switching facets
Exact QuestionFull submitted text without post-Run editing
Surface and stateProduct surface, market, language, device, plan, workspace, and role
EligibilityEligible, failed, refused, policy-blocked, unavailable, or other declared reason
Answer evidenceRaw answer text and displayed sources
Mention codeBrand alias matched and supporting sentence
Recommendation codeRecommended, listed, compared, caveated, or absent, with excerpt
Suggestion evidenceVisible plugin or app suggestion and connection path
Invocation evidenceSelected capability, confirmation state, output or action result, and error
Directory evidenceSearch or browse procedure, query, filters, position if visible, and screenshot
Competitor evidenceBrands, products, framing, citations, and governed domains
Review dataTimestamp, coding version, reviewer, and adjudication note

Redact credentials, tokens, private customer data, and sensitive records. Evidence quality does not require exposing secrets.

Diagnose The Competitor Gap

After the baseline, group absence and competitor wins by buyer intent.

Ask:

  • Which competitor owns the broad category Questions?
  • Which vendor appears only after an enterprise security constraint?
  • Which product wins integration-specific Questions?
  • Is a low-cost competitor recommended only when budget is explicit?
  • Does a broad suite replace specialists for larger companies?
  • Which competitors receive suggestions or invocations in eligible states?
  • Which sources support the competitor's claims?
  • Is our product absent, incorrectly described, or correctly excluded?

The last question prevents wasted work. If your product genuinely lacks a required integration or residency option, the answer may be accurately excluding it. Marketing should not publish vague copy to imply otherwise. Product can decide whether the gap belongs on the roadmap.

Separate at least four diagnoses:

DiagnosisObservable PatternLikely Owner
Entity gapThe product is absent or confused even in relevant branded controlsBrand, SEO, and content operations
Evidence gapThe answer cannot verify integrations, security, pricing, or migration claimsProduct marketing, docs, security, and legal
Positioning gapCompetitors are consistently assigned a clear job while your product is described genericallyProduct marketing and category strategy
Product or access gapListing, connection, permission, or invocation fails under an eligible profileProduct, engineering, partnerships, and workspace admin

Turn Findings Into Content And Product Work

Build the backlog around observed buyer constraints.

Strengthen Job Pages

Create pages that answer one real job for one audience. State the workflow, inputs, outputs, limitations, setup, proof, and next step.

Publish Integration Evidence

Explain what connects, data direction, required plans or permissions, setup, supported actions, limitations, and update status. A logo wall cannot support a detailed recommendation.

Make Security Claims Reviewable

Maintain current public information for access controls, audit logs, retention, data use, residency, certifications, subprocessors, and deletion. Use precise scope and dates.

Clarify Pricing And Buyer Fit

Explain packaging units, limits, trial conditions, add-ons, and who each plan fits. If pricing requires a quote, state the deciding factors.

Build Switching And Comparison Resources

Document migration inputs, export formats, implementation effort, and limitations. Comparison pages should use governed facts and explain fit by constraint.

Review The Plugin Listing And Connection Path

Verify that the listing describes the workflow, included app, setup, permissions, terms, and privacy policy. Test connection with an eligible low-risk account before invocation.

Validate The Product Experience

If invocation fails, preserve the request, capability, confirmation state, error, available app logs, and permission result. Content cannot repair broken authentication or an unavailable action.

After a change, rerun only the matched Questions and state profiles needed to test the hypothesis, then repeat the full core baseline on its normal cadence. An observed improvement after publication is evidence of change, not proof that the edit caused an undisclosed recommendation system to prefer the product.

Use A Four-Week Operating Cycle

Week 1: Contract And Baseline

Freeze Questions, competitors, profiles, coding rules, and denominators. Run the matched baseline.

Week 2: Gap Review

Group results by buyer constraint. Separate accurate exclusion from evidence, positioning, and product failures.

Week 3: One Governed Change Cluster

Update one evidence cluster or connection path. Record URLs, product versions, owners, and release times.

Week 4: Matched Validation

Repeat the same Questions and profiles. Report completed, failed, blocked, and ineligible units without changing the cohort.

Continue the stable core on a recurring cadence. Add new buyer language to an exploration set first, then promote it into the core only through a documented version change.

Common Measurement Mistakes

Searching Only For The Brand Name

Branded Questions test recognition, not unbranded discovery.

Treating A Mention As A Recommendation

A neutral list, comparison, or warning is not an endorsement. Preserve the supporting sentence.

Calling A Suggestion An Invocation

A plugin card or Connect button is an opportunity. Invocation requires execution evidence.

Counting Permission Blocks As Brand Absence

Record plan, region, role, policy, connection, or permission blocks as eligibility outcomes.

Mixing Public And Connected Runs

Keep public, unconnected eligible, and connected eligible profiles separate.

Changing Competitors After Seeing Results

A revised cohort changes the denominator. Version it instead of rewriting history.

Optimizing For A Hidden Trigger

OpenAI documents contextual suggestions, not a trigger formula or guarantee. Improve evidence, listing clarity, permissions, and product usefulness; then measure.

Publishing One Combined Score

A blended score conceals whether the gap is awareness, discovery, connection, or execution.

The Bottom Line

SaaS AI visibility is a set of buyer-centered questions:

  • Does the product appear for the jobs it can genuinely complete?
  • Is it recommended for the right roles, company sizes, and constraints?
  • Are competitors framed more clearly or supported by better evidence?
  • Can eligible users find and connect the packaged capability?
  • Does the app actually complete the declared job under the required permissions?

Build a stable Question set, freeze the cohort, and separate public answers from private account state. Preserve each outcome with its own denominator, then turn observed gaps into accurate content, positioning, documentation, and product work.

FAQ

How can a SaaS company measure whether ChatGPT recommends its product?

Build a stable set of unbranded buyer Questions, run them under declared channel and account conditions, and preserve the answers. Code ordinary mentions, explicit recommendations, suggested connections, actual invocations, and directory discovery separately, with visible eligible denominators.

Is a ChatGPT mention the same as a plugin invocation?

No. A text answer can name or recommend a SaaS brand without surfacing its plugin or invoking an app. Invocation requires separate evidence that the relevant capability actually ran under an eligible, connected, and permitted account state.

What affects whether a ChatGPT plugin is available to a user?

OpenAI says availability can depend on plan, workspace settings, role, supported surface, region, included capabilities, app enablement, authentication, and source-system permissions. Record these conditions instead of treating an unavailable plugin as zero brand visibility.

Can AEO work guarantee that ChatGPT will suggest or invoke a SaaS app?

No. OpenAI documents contextual app suggestions but does not publish a trigger formula or guarantee a suggestion or invocation. AEO teams can improve public product evidence and measure observed outcomes, while product teams separately validate listing, connection, permissions, and app execution.
